Rum Tasting

rum Barbados

Barbados is the home of the oldest rum distillery in the world. Mount Gay has been producing smooth rums since 1703 and it is no secret that the favourite drink of the Caribbean people is different varieties of rum. Visit one of the distilleries or go for a rum tasting tour to learn the historic stories and culture of rum making. Sit out on the patio at one of the many beach front restaurants and try a smooth rum as you watch the sun set over the ocean.

 

Scuba Diving

scuba Barbados

There is no better way to explore the waters of the Atlantic Ocean than scuba diving in Barbados. With many dive sites around the island there is one like no other you will find. 140 feet under the waters you will find the SS Stavronikita Wreck Dive site. The Greek Freighter sunk in 1978 due to a fire which damaged the 356 foot boat beyond repair. It is now surrounded by brightly coloured coral reefs, and tropical fish which make an interesting and beautiful dive.

 

Atlantis Submarine

Atlantis Submarine Barbados

The Atlantis Submarine tour in Barbados is a family friendly way to experience the depth of the ocean without going scuba diving, or even getting wet at all! These tours are an informative and exciting way to view a shipwreck that is sunken at 130 feet down. You can choose to take a tour during the day or a night time tour for a different view. Tours are 2 hours and this is something you defining wont want to miss.

 

Fishing Tour

fishing tour Barbados

Fishing in Barbados is sure to bring you joy. There are several types of tours available such as; deep sea fishing, offshore fishing, inshore fishing and more. You will have the opportunity to go on a guided tour where you will be taken to the hot spots to fish for Wahoo, Sailfish, Tuna, Mahi Mahi and Barracuda in the calm ocean waters. The tours provide everything you might need in the way of tackle, rods, bait and even cold drinks and snacks.

 

Harrison’s Cave

Harrison’s Cave Barbados

This underground cave is an incredible site, which is rated one of the top things to do in Barbados. You can jump on the tram for a guided tour through the caves. Inside the caves there is a stream, waterfalls and crystallized rock formations, with lighting placed strategically inside the cave to showcase the wonderful views.

 

Smell The Flowers

Smell The Flowers Barbados

The beautiful gardens in Barbados are full of tropical flora that is appealing to nature lovers, photographers and those who want an enchanting experience of the Barbados lands. The 3 most popular gardens to visit are the Flower Forest, Hunte’s Gardens and Andromeda Botanic Gardens. Each garden is unique in its own way and there is an array of old trees, blossoming flowers and plants you cant find anywhere else in the world. Birds sing as you walk through the peaceful pathways in the gardens as you become one with nature.
